ZE Government Solutions (ZEGS), a wholly owned subsidiary of A.I.-based gun detection pioneer ZeroEyes, announced it has partnered with HavocAI Inc., a pioneering innovator in autonomous uncrewed surface vessel technology, to deliver customised computer vision capabilities that will be integrated with HavocAI’s maritime autonomy platforms.
HavocAI’s technology enables a single operator to command and control thousands of autonomous assets. The company's platform is designed to provide significant cost efficiencies, operational reliability, and scalable solutions for a wide range of applications, from defence missions to commercial ventures.
